          Dana doesn't want this fight to happen - period. Losing in embarrassing fashion hurts McGregor's reputation, which with the lose of Rousey, is basically the last Triple A bankable name in the UFC Brand. Now don't get me wrong, the UFC brand is probably the most valuable company brand in the fighting world (better than GBP, TR, or Mayweather) - because they have proven time and again, their fans will tune in at respectable numbers for whoever is promoted. Boxing lives and dies on the shoulders of a select few. So I'm not suggesting that UFC is going to shrivel and die without Connor. But they still don't want to see the goose laying golden eggs get slaughtered on the alter of boxing.

          At the end of the day, if Dana and the UFC think they have closed the Ali Act loophole, than I'm inclined to believe them. They have a proven track record of not only winning law suits, but scrubbing certain fighters from their history on a whim to prove a point that no one fighter is bigger than the UFC Brand...and I doubt McGregor is the one who's going to bring the promotion titan to their knees.
